"Mayweather vs. Pacquiao" Promotion Aligns With "ITSAKNOCKOUT" In Exclusive Sponsorship Deal Of Kentucky Derby Horse

PhilBoxing.com



Itsaknockout.

Unique Deal Ties Starlight Racing?s Thoroughbred and Prestigious Race to the World?s Most Accomplished Fighters and Boxing?s Biggest Event in Decades

Race For The Roses And Mayweather vs. Pacquiao Super Fight Saturday, May 2

NEW YORK (April 27, 2015) ? Talk about a winning, knockout daily double! From the main event on horse racing?s biggest day of the year to the main event of boxing?s most anticipated matchup in decades, Saturday May 2, promises to be a fast-paced, hard-hitting and special day for sports fans around the world.

For the Kentucky Derby, the Mayweather-Pacquiao promotion has signed an exclusive sponsorship deal with Starlight Racing?s ?Itsaknockout.? Just a few hours after the race for the roses, 11-time world champion Floyd ?Money? Mayweather and eight-division world champion Manny ?PacMan? Pacquiao will meet in a welterweight world championship bout that is expected to set new revenue records in virtually every category.

The sponsorship of ?Itsaknockout,? represents a convergence of leading entities in their respective fields: Jack Wolf and Starlight Racing; seven-time Eclipse Award winning trainer Todd Pletcher at racing?s most prestigious event; and boxing superstars Floyd Mayweather and Manny Pacquiao, both of whom are destined for the boxing Hall of Fame; leading boxing promotional outfits Mayweather Promotions and Top Rank Inc.; co-producers SHOWTIME PPV? and HBO Pay-Per-View?; and boxing event?s host, MGM Grand in Las Vegas.

The deal to sponsor ?Itsaknockout,? brought about by Steve Rosner of 16W Marketing, is part of an aggressive campaign for ?MAYWEATHER vs. PACQUIAO,? that includes unprecedented support from PPV distributors, a national ad campaign and support from the television networks, promoters and the MGM Grand. Team ?Itsaknockout? will show its support of the fight during Derby Week with the thoroughbred wearing a ?MAYWEATHER vs. PACQUIAO? branded blanket, branding on Jockey Luis Saez and branded apparel on Pletcher?s racing crew tending to ?Itsaknockout.?

One of the most decorated fighters in the history of the sport, the undefeated Mayweather (47-0, 26 KOs) is an 11-time world champion in five weight divisions and is universally recognized as the No. 1 pound-for-pound fighter in the world. A four-time ?Fighter of the Year,? Mayweather has defeated 20 world champions.

Pacquiao (57-5-2, 38 KOs) is the only fighter to win eight world titles in as many different weight divisions. A three-time Fighter of the Year and the Boxing Writers Association of America's ?Fighter of the Decade,? Pacquiao is seeking to defeat his third consecutive unbeaten world champion. His last 15 fights have been against world champs.
